This kind of attack was discovered as early as 1996, but it still shows great vitality. Many operating systems, even firewalls and routers, cannot effectively defend against this kind of attack, and it is very difficult to trace it because it can easily forge the source address. Its packet characteristics are usually that the source sends a large number of SYN packets and lacks the last handshake ACK reply of the three handshakes.

As seen above, we directly call that subclass baiDuInterview.init () method. Since our subclass baiDuInterview has no init method, but it inherit the parent class, we will look for the corresponding init method in the parent class. Therefore, it will face the prototype chain and look up in the parent class. The same is true for other subclasses, such as Ali class code, which will not be introduced much here. For the parent class, this method Interview.prototype.init () is a template method, because it encapsulates the algorithm framework in the subclass. As a template for an algorithm, it guides the subclass to execute the code in what order.
